Synthesis and Reactivity of Six-Membered Cyclic Diaryl λ³-Bromanes and λ³-Chloranes

dataset
posted on 2025-03-26, 16:57 authored by Dhananjay Bhattacherjee, Benson KariukiBenson Kariuki, BrunoA. Piscelli, RodrigoA. Cormanich, Thomas WirthThomas Wirth
<p dir="ltr">We have developed a synthetic strategy for accessing wide range of hypervalent bromine(III) and chlorine(III) reagents. The unique structural pattern and high reactivity of those molecules can be useful for room temperature O- and S- arylation, intra- and inter- molecular biaryl formation depending on reaction conditions. </p><p dir="ltr">The characterisation data set contains 1H, 13C, DEPT 135, 19F, HRMS and Crystal XRD for the synthesised compounds.</p><p dir="ltr">An appropriate processing software is required for raw NMR data files, HRMS and Crystal data files.</p>
